python存入excel
时间: 2023-07-03 15:06:39 浏览: 90
要将数据存入Excel,可以使用Python中的pandas库。首先需要安装pandas库,在命令行中输入以下命令:
```
pip install pandas
```
接下来,可以使用以下代码将数据存入Excel文件:
```python
import pandas as pd
# 创建数据
data = {'姓名': ['张三', '李四', '王五'], '年龄': [20, 25, 30], '性别': ['男', '男', '女']}
# 将数据转换为DataFrame
df = pd.DataFrame(data)
# 存储数据到Excel
df.to_excel('data.xlsx', index=False)
```
在上面的代码中,首先创建了一个字典类型的数据,然后使用pandas的DataFrame将数据转换为表格形式。最后,使用DataFrame的to_excel方法将数据存储到Excel文件中。其中,index=False表示不需要将行索引存入Excel文件。
相关问题
python 存入excel
你可以使用 Python 中的 pandas 库来将数据存入 Excel 文件。下面是一个简单的示例代码:
```python
import pandas as pd
# 创建一个数据集
data = {'姓名': ['张三', '李四', '王五'],
'年龄': [25, 30, 35],
'性别': ['男', '男', '女']}
# 将数据转换为 DataFrame
df = pd.DataFrame(data)
# 存入 Excel 文件
df.to_excel('data.xlsx', index=False)
```
在这个示例中,我们首先创建了一个包含姓名、年龄和性别的数据集。然后,使用 pandas 将数据集转换为 DataFrame 对象。最后,使用 `to_excel` 方法将 DataFrame 存入名为 "data.xlsx" 的 Excel 文件中。通过设置 `index=False`,我们可以避免将默认的索引列写入 Excel 文件。
你可以根据自己的需求修改数据集和文件路径。希望这个示例能对你有所帮助!
python 字典存入excel
将Python字典存入Excel可以使用pandas库或xlwt库。如果使用pandas库,可以先将字典转换为数组,然后使用DataFrame将数组写入Excel文件。以下是一个示例代码:
```python
import pandas as pd
dic = {"name":"张三","phone":"李四","sasnd":"wangwy"}
k = []
for key in dic:
num = [key,dic[key]]
k.append(num)
data = pd.DataFrame(k)
writer = pd.ExcelWriter('统计.xlsx')
data.to_excel(writer)
writer.save()
writer.close()
```
如果使用xlwt库,可以使用Workbook和Sheet对象将数据写入Excel文件。以下是一个示例代码:
```python
from xlwt import Workbook
file = Workbook(encoding = 'utf-8')
table = file.add_sheet('data')
data = {
"1":["张三",150,120,100],
"2":["李四",90,99,95],
"3":["王五",60,66,68]
}
ldata = []
num = [a for a in data]
num.sort()
for x in num:
t = [int(x)]
for a in data[x]:
t.append(a)
ldata.append(t)
for i,p in enumerate(ldata):
for j,q in enumerate(p):
table.write(i,j,q)
file.save('data.xlsx')
```
阅读全文
相关推荐















